Gideon Gifford and Enos Locke. These men were brothers-in-law, both having married one of Abraham Goodall's daughters. In the late 1840's or about 1846, this same Gideon Gifford and Enos Locke built the old Bank of Hartsville building. Mrs Abraham Goodall lived in a weather-boarded log house. Next door to her was a lot on which Enos Locke and her daughter built a brick home. These were on the lot now occupied by the post office. The old Presbyterian church on the corner of River and Foxall Street was built by the same Gideon Gifford and Enos Locke in the year 1852. At this time period Trousdale Co., was part of Macon, Smith and Wilson Co. Looking for the names of the girls that these two married and the name of their mother. Also need to know the parents of Gideon Gifford and names of his children. |
